Greek Marinated Chicken

Greek Marinated Chicken features chicken pieces coated in a yogurt-based marinade with garlic, oregano, olive oil, lemon zest and juice, parsley, salt, and pepper. The marinade tenderizes and flavors the chicken, which can be grilled or baked for a juicy and aromatic result. The use of fresh lemon zest and garlic give it a bright, savory profile characteristic of Greek-inspired dishes.

Description

This recipe uses plain yogurt combined with olive oil, minced garlic, dried oregano, lemon zest scraped from the skin, lemon juice, chopped fresh parsley, salt, and black pepper to marinate chicken pieces. The marinade imparts moisture and herbs while tenderizing the meat. After marinating for at least 30 minutes, the chicken can be cooked on a grill or baked in a 375°F oven until golden brown and cooked through.

The finished chicken is juicy with a mildly tangy, herbal, and garlicky flavor balanced by the lemon brightness. It pairs well with typical Greek sides like salads, rice, or roasted vegetables.

The recipe notes that it has a strong garlic flavor, and you may reduce the garlic cloves if a milder taste is preferred.

Ingredients

Servings
  • 1 cup PLAIN yogurt $0.63
  • 2 Tbsp olive oil $0.32
  • 4 cloves garlic $0.32, minced
  • 1/2 Tbsp oregano $0.08, dried
  • 1 lemon $0.49, medium
  • 1/2 tsp salt $0.02
  • black pepper $0.05, freshly cracked
  • 1/4 parsley $0.20, bunch, fresh
  • 3 1/2 to 4 lbs chicken pieces $6.86

Instructions

  1. To make the marinade, combine the yogurt, olive oil, minced garlic, oregano, salt, and some freshly cracked pepper in a bowl. Use a fine holed cheese grater or a zester to scrape the thin layer of yellow zest from the lemon skin into the bowl. Also add the juice from half of the lemon (about 1-2 Tbsp). Stir until the ingredients are well combined. Roughly chop a big handful, or about 1/4 bunch, of parsley and stir it into the marinade.
  2. Add the chicken pieces and marinade to a gallon sized zip top bag. Remove as much air as possible, close the bag tightly, and massage the bag to mix the contents and make sure the chicken is well coated. Refrigerate the bag for 30 minutes.
  3. After marinating for 30 minutes, either cook the chicken on a grill OR preheat the oven to 375 degrees in preparation to bake the chicken.
  4. To bake the chicken, place the chicken pieces in a large casserole dish (9x13). Bake the chicken in the preheated 375 degree oven for 45-60 minutes, or until golden brown on top.

Notes

  • For less intense garlic flavor, reduce the garlic cloves from four to two.
